Default Official: Nissan Teases New Pickup Truck, Could be the 2015 Navara / Frontier


Just a few hours ago, Nissan posted a photo of what appears to be a new pickup truck model on their Instagram account with the following caption: "There's a special member of the Nissan family on the way. Due date: June 11th".

The car is displayed on Nissan's global page, which makes us think it could be the replacement or an updated version of the Frontier mid-size pickup truck, otherwise known as the Navara. Alternatively, it could be related to the bigger Titan, but Nissan has said it will be likely revealed at next year's Detroit show.

There's not a lot we can see behind the white drapes, only the modern (LED?) daytime running lights and the silver air intakes located just below, but we'll give you an update as soon as something new comes up.

Default Nissan teases a mysterious new model, will be unveiled on June 11th



Appears to be a new pickup truck

Nissan has quietly released a mysterious teaser image on Instagram.

The company didn't have much to say about the model but they confirmed plans to introduce a "special member of the Nissan family" on June 11th. That's not much to go on but the model appears to be a pickup with LED-infused headlights and a chrome grille.

There's no word on what the model is but Nissan is working on a new Frontier and Titan. The company has been relatively tight-lipped about the Frontier but the company recently introduced the Frontier Diesel Runner concept to "gauge consumer interest in a next-generation Frontier with a Cummins diesel engine."

The Titan, on the other hand, is expected to be introduced at the 2015 North American International Auto Show and will be offered with a 5.0-liter Cummins V8 turbodiesel engine that develops more than 300 bhp (223 kW) and 550 lb-ft (744 Nm) of torque.
